Premises and Facilities

Watoto Pre-School is located in a beautifully designed, purpose-built building with exceptional outdoor play and garden areas for our exclusive use. We have an extensive range of high-quality equipment and resources carefully selected to ensure children receive first class, stimulating and varied experiences to extend their knowledge and education. 

Our three main areas are designated to different age groups – under 2's (Sunshine Room), over 2's (Sunflower Room) and over 3's (Rainbow Room).  Equipment in each of the rooms has been selected specially to help children develop their skills; social and emotional, language and communication, expressive, physical development and understanding of the world around them.

 

We believe children learn best when they follow their own curiosity. Our play areas are set up to let children choose activities that interest them, encouraging confidence, independence, and a love for learning.

Our practitioners carefully observe each child to understand what they enjoy and are curious about. They use these interests to plan activities that build on what children already love, helping them learn through play.

In August 2024, we secured funding from the Government's 'Childcare Capital Expansion Grant'. This allowed us to create a more interactive and inclusive play and garden area.

Our outdoor area offers a wide range of opportunities for active play, creativity, and exploration. Children can run, climb, and balance in a safe and stimulating space that promotes both physical and imaginative development. We have a climbing frame, slide, and bikes which sit alongside engaging features such as a mud kitchen for messy play, water tunnels for splashing fun, and a rope climbing area that helps develop coordination and confidence. There’s something for every child to enjoy and discover in an environment designed to inspire energetic and adventurous play.
 

Each room opens directly into its own play area with safety surfaces, creating plenty of opportunities for movement and discovery. All outdoor spaces are connected and lead into the main hall, which serves as a dining area, quiet reading zone, and a space for additional activities or parent/carer meetings.

Keeping Our Preschool Safe and Secure

At Watoto Preschool, the safety and well-being of every child is our highest priority.

 

We understand that parents entrust us with their most precious treasures, and we take that responsibility very seriously. Here’s how we ensure a secure environment for all:

Controlled Access

Our main entrance is equipped with a fob-controlled access system, preventing unauthorised entry. Staff are trained to ensure the door remains closed at all times, and visitors are only admitted by authorised personnel and accompanied throughout their visit.

CCTV Coverage

For added peace of mind, we have CCTV cameras installed throughout the building and externally. This allows us to monitor activity at all times and quickly respond to any concerns, ensuring a safe environment for children and staff.

Supervision and Monitoring

Children are never left unsupervised near exit points. During arrival and departure times, a designated staff member monitors the entrance to prevent accidental exits.

Regular Safety Checks

We carry out daily safety checks of the premises, indoors and outdoors, and all equipment before children access any areas. These checks are documented and reviewed regularly to maintain a safe environment.

Comprehensive Policies

Our safeguarding and child protection policies are robust and reviewed annually. All staff receive ongoing training to ensure they understand and comply with these procedures. This includes emergency lockdown protocols, visitor supervision, and risk assessments for outings.

Social Media and Privacy

To protect children’s privacy, we have strict guidelines for staff and parents regarding social media use. No images or information about children are to be shared online with out the parents consent, ensuring that personal details remain secure.

 

How Parents Can Help Keep Our Preschool Secure

Your support is vital in maintaining a safe environment. Please follow these simple steps during drop-off and pick-up:

  • Close doors securely behind you when entering or leaving.

  • Do not allow tailgating – only let yourself in, even if you recognise the person behind you.

  • Sign in and out if you are visiting beyond drop-off or pick-up.

  • Report anything unusual to a member of staff immediately.

  • Ensure your child stays with you until handed over to staff.
